A whirlwind day in the Alex Murdaugh murder trial sees Murdaugh potentially poking massive holes in his own alibi through contradictions in a second law enforcement interview recorded only days after the murders. Whatever happened to those other .300 Blackout rifles? Then a potentially high-stakes "Yanny or Laurel?" moment with dire consequences. Did Alex say "I" or "They?" Plus, the defense takes the state's expert witness on forensic evidence to task for apparent mishandling of the crime scene. Finally, what's the deal with that Gucci receipt?
Join Anne, Charlie and Drew for a breakdown of what may be the wildest day of the Murdaugh murder trial so far.
